How the Real Estate Loan Calculator Works
The calculator uses the standard mortgage formula:M=1−(1+r)−nP×r
Where:
- M = Monthly payment
- P = Loan principal (loan amount)
- r = Monthly interest rate (annual rate ÷ 12)
- n = Total number of payments (loan term × 12)
By entering your loan details, the calculator computes your monthly payment, making it easier to understand your financial obligations.

Example Calculation
Let’s consider a practical scenario:
- Loan Amount: $300,000
- Annual Interest Rate: 4.5%
- Loan Term: 30 years
Calculation:MonthlyRate=4.5%÷12=0.00375 NumberofPayments=30×12=360 MonthlyPayment=1−(1+0.00375)−360300,000×0.00375≈$1,520.06
This means your monthly mortgage payment will be approximately $1,520.06.

Tips for Mortgage Planning
- Compare Interest Rates: Even small differences impact total payments.
- Shorter Loan Terms: Save on interest but increase monthly payments.
- Down Payment Matters: Higher down payment lowers monthly payments.
- Avoid Overstretching: Ensure payments fit within your budget comfortably.
- Recalculate Annually: Adjust for refinancing or changing interest rates.
Understanding Loan Terms
- Principal: The total amount borrowed.
- Interest Rate: The cost of borrowing expressed as a percentage.
- Loan Term: The period over which the loan is repaid, usually 15, 20, or 30 years.
